Features Not Supported

Any motion feature
Any SIL3 functional safety feature within the redundancy controllers
Firmware Supervisor
Event Tasks
Firmware revision 19.052 for 1756-L7

x controller

Enhanced Redundancy

System Components

Communication between a redundant chassis pair that includes matching

components makes redundancy possible.

Each chassis in the redundant chassis pair contains these

ControlLogix components:

One ControlLogix power supply - Required

One ControlLogix redundancy module - Required

Redundancy modules link the redundant chassis pair to monitor events in

each of chassis and initiate system responses as required.

At least one ControlLogix ControlNet or EtherNet/IP communication

module - Required

Up to two controllers - Optional

In addition, redundant chassis are connected to other components outside the

redundant chassis pair, for example, remote I/O chassis or human-machine-

interfaces (HMIs).

IMPORTANT

For Ethernet modules, signed and unsigned firmware are available. Signed modules provide the

assurance that only validated firmware can be upgraded into a module.

Signed and unsigned firmware:

Both signed and unsigned firmware are available.

Product is shipped with unsigned firmware. To obtain signed firmware, you must upgrade your

product’s firmware.

Once signed firmware is installed, subsequent firmware upgrades must be signed also.
There are no functional/feature differences between signed and unsigned communication modules.
